S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R COMPUTING USER CORRELATED NETWORK SCORE IN A TELECOM AREA

Low-performing cells, serving a telecom deployment in a given geographical area, are commonly identified by the telecom operators based on one or more Network KPIs computed for each of the cells being part of the deployment. However, most of these KPIs describe the overall state of affairs of the cell without any insight into the user usage profile of the cell. The present disclosure proposes a novel method to adjust the network KPIs based on scores of the macro cell or the small cell (101) with the user usage profile of the cell to obtain the user correlated network scores of the cells and prioritize the low-performing cells in the network in order of degree of impact on users and their usage. Another aspect of this disclosure is that it shall predict and compute a realistic user score to get predictive insights into user profiles for solutions and preventive measures.

USER-CONFIGURABLE IoT INTERFACE

A method for configuring output of information from an IoT network provides an interface for receiving user inputs from a user, the user inputs representing an asset type. User created rules define an asset behavior. The rules are input by the user in a human-readable language. Information representing the asset type and asset behavior is associated with one or more physical devices associated with a node of the network. The asset type is associated with a virtual area, which is associated with a physical area. The physical devices report raw state data of the asset, which is converted into user-defined state data and displayed to the user.

SYSTEMS AND METHODS FOR NETWORK INCIDENT MANAGEMENT

Systems, apparatuses, and methods are provided herein for network incident management. A method for network incident management comprises aggregating network metrics associated with a monitored network in a historical network data database, identifying incidents based on the network metrics, generating a training data set based on the network metrics and the incidents, wherein the training data set comprises time series of network metrics as training input and incidents as labels, training an incident model using the training data set, receiving real-time network metrics from the network via the network interface, determining an incident prediction based on the incident model using the real-time network metrics as input, and causing a user interface device to provide an alert to a user based on the incident prediction.

System and method for a media intelligence platform

A multi-tenant media processing platform system and method. At least a first media analysis service of a plurality of media analysis services is activated for at least a portion of an active communication session of an entity in the platform system. The first activated media analysis service performs a first media analysis on media of the active communication session that is collected by the platform system. The first activated media analysis service performs the first media analysis on the collected media while the communication session is active to generate a first media analysis result. During the active communication session, at least one media analysis result is applied.

System and method for improved fault tolerance in a network cloud environment

Described herein are systems and methods for fault tolerance in a network cloud environment. In accordance with various embodiments, the present disclosure provides an improved fault tolerance solution, and improvement in the fault tolerance of systems, by way of failure prediction, or prediction of when an underlying infrastructure will fail, and using the predictions to counteract the failure by spinning up or otherwise providing new component pieces to compensate for the failure.

System and method for remote monitoring

A method for remote monitoring includes (1) generating first sensor data from a first sensor at a first network node of a communications network and (2) sending the first sensor data from the first sensor to a second network node that is remote from the first network node, via the communications network. The first network node is powered from an electrical power grid that is separate from the communications network. The first sensor data may be raw sensor data and/or lossless sensor data.

A network administration device may include one or more processors to receive operational information regarding a plurality of network devices; receive flow information relating to at least one traffic flow; input the flow information to a model, where the model is generated based on a machine learning technique, and where the model is configured to identify predicted performance information of one or more network devices with regard to the at least one traffic flow based on the operational information; determine path information for the at least one traffic flow with regard to the one or more network devices based on the predicted performance information; and/or configure the one or more network devices to implement the path information for the traffic flow.
